Low-Temperature magnetostriction experiments have been performed on CeRu//2Si//2 single crystals in magnetic fields up to 15T. When H is applied parallel to the tetragonal c-axis, a very large expansion is observed in all lattice directions. A pronounced anomaly occurs at a field close to the 'metamagnetic' threshold. The results are discussed with use of thermodynamic relations and support a very simple scaling behavior for the pressure dependence of the magnetization.
